The parameter design and calculation for Axial-Flux resistance resolver

2011 
The parameter of the Axial-Flux resolver is difficult to be calculated for its complete magnetic structure. By using analytical method, the conclusion is got that the resistance of the reluctance resolver is varied by changing its electro-magnetic coupling area. At the same time, by selecting appropriate shape of the inclined ring of the rotor, the output sine and cosine signal of the EMF is optimized. In order to analyze the axial flux through the stator and the rotor, 3D transient FEM is used. The character of the EMF in signal windings is got at same time. The result of the FEM analysis is coinciding with supposing of the analytical method well and this will offer us the basic parameters for the further analysis in the future.
